Внимание!
Не все расширения для phpBB 3.2 совместимы с phpBB 3.3, главным образом из-за неверного синтаксиса в определениях сервисов (отсутствия обрамляющих кавычек - '...').
Перед обновлением необходимо убедиться в совместимости всех расширений.
Рекомендуется предварительно тестировать обновление на копии конференции (локально или на сервере).

CPG User Gallery Link at phpBB profile

Все моды, созданные нашим сообществом для phpBB 2.0.x, анонсированы тут.
Аватара пользователя
AlexWB
phpBB 1.4.4
Сообщения: 199
Стаж: 15 лет 5 месяцев
Откуда: Kiev.UA

Сообщение AlexWB »

TUMS
я ставил, всё работало
как ищет, уже объясняли выше
id галереи = id пользователя на форуме + 10000
информацию об альбомах смотри в табличке albums
информация о фото в табличке pictures
в обеих табличках id пользователя можно вычленить из поля aid
если не особо интересуют права доступа к альбомам, табличкой albums можно вооще не пользоваться, вся необходимая инфа о фото (кроме прав доступа) есть в табличке pictures

Аватара пользователя
TUMS
phpBB 2.0.0
Сообщения: 244
Стаж: 14 лет 8 месяцев
Откуда: Msk, RU

Сообщение TUMS »

да уже разобрались :) мод надо ставить на ЧИСТЫЙ CPG =)

Евгений Мерзляков
phpBB 1.2.0
Сообщения: 10
Стаж: 14 лет 3 месяца
Откуда: Алматы

Сообщение Евгений Мерзляков »

Помогите пожалуйста настроить

Код: Выделить всё

/* Configuration section */
$cpg_db_host = 'localhost';	// Gallery database host
$cpg_db_name = 'coppermine';	// Gallery database name
$cpg_db_user = 'root';		// Gallery database user
$cpg_db_pass = '';		// Gallery database password
$cpg_table_prefix = 'cpg132_';	// Gallery table prefix
$cpg_path = './../gallery/';	// Gallety path, absolute or relative to phpBB root dir
/* End of configuration section */
Какие значиения тут изменить и где их посмотреть? перепробовал все что мог, форум 2.0.17, coppermine 1.4.4
выяснил только что префикс у меня cpg133_, а что например за пользователь root? или где посмотреть название таблицы базы данных?

собственно ошибка вылазит
Could not connect to Coppermine Photo Gallery database

DEBUG MODE

Line : 261
File : usercp_viewprofile.php

Добавлено спустя 4 часа 56 минут 49 секунд:

разобрался, данные конфигурации галереи содержатся в gallery/include/config.inc.php

Xpert
phpBB Guru
phpBB Guru
Сообщения: 5484
Стаж: 16 лет 3 месяца
Поблагодарили: 2 раза

Сообщение Xpert »

Именно. :)
Эксперт - это человек, который избегает мелких ошибок на пути к грандиозному провалу.
Любая более-менее сложная задача имеет несколько простых, изящных, лёгких для понимания неправильных решений

Аватара пользователя
Alloy
phpBB 1.4.3
Сообщения: 82
Стаж: 15 лет 9 месяцев
Откуда: Киев
Поблагодарили: 2 раза

Сообщение Alloy »

у меня вопрос по данному моду, если уменя у пользователей нету собственных галерей можно ли к ним в профильзагружать случайную картинкуиз тех которые они загрузили??
и сразу задамвопрос по галере чтобы кучу тем несоздавать, как случайную картинку из галереи в миниатюре вынести на главную страницу сайта???
Кто ищет, тот всегда найдет!!!
Вся жизнь в сравнении и только в сравнении находишь наилучшее!!!
ICQ: 2385454

Xpert
phpBB Guru
phpBB Guru
Сообщения: 5484
Стаж: 16 лет 3 месяца
Поблагодарили: 2 раза

Сообщение Xpert »

1. нет
2. при чем тут этот мод?
Эксперт - это человек, который избегает мелких ошибок на пути к грандиозному провалу.
Любая более-менее сложная задача имеет несколько простых, изящных, лёгких для понимания неправильных решений

MIKS
phpBB 1.2.1
Сообщения: 25
Стаж: 14 лет 7 месяцев

Сообщение MIKS »

Установил мод и теперь при просмотре профиля выводиться вот это:

Warning: mysql_query(): Access denied for user 'ODBC'@'localhost' (using password: NO) in z:\home\streetsofnk.com\www\board\includes\page_tail.php on line 35

Warning: mysql_query(): A link to the server could not be established in z:\home\streetsofnk.com\www\board\includes\page_tail.php on line 35

У меня установленн мод баннера и помоему глюк именно в этом. Как то эти два мода не состыкуются. Помогите пожалуйста!
Изображение

Xpert
phpBB Guru
phpBB Guru
Сообщения: 5484
Стаж: 16 лет 3 месяца
Поблагодарили: 2 раза

Сообщение Xpert »

Если читать руководство по установке, то можно узнать много нового. Особенно если читать внимательно
## Author Notes:
##
## Do not forget to configure your CPG settings at includes/usercp_viewprofile.php
## You can get this settings at include/config.inc.php directory of the CPG.
Менять здесь

Код: Выделить всё

/* Configuration section */
$cpg_db_host = 'localhost';	// Gallery database host
$cpg_db_name = 'coppermine';	// Gallery database name
$cpg_db_user = 'root';		// Gallery database user
$cpg_db_pass = '';		// Gallery database password
$cpg_table_prefix = 'cpg132_';	// Gallery table prefix
$cpg_path = './../gallery/';	// Gallety path, absolute or relative to phpBB root dir
/* End of configuration section */
Эксперт - это человек, который избегает мелких ошибок на пути к грандиозному провалу.
Любая более-менее сложная задача имеет несколько простых, изящных, лёгких для понимания неправильных решений

MIKS
phpBB 1.2.1
Сообщения: 25
Стаж: 14 лет 7 месяцев

Сообщение MIKS »

Xpert, если это мне ответ. :roll: то я это всё зделал и всё работает.... если я убераю строку 35, то ошибки нет, но тагда баннер не показывается...
Изображение

Xpert
phpBB Guru
phpBB Guru
Сообщения: 5484
Стаж: 16 лет 3 месяца
Поблагодарили: 2 раза

Сообщение Xpert »

Что за мод баннера?
Эксперт - это человек, который избегает мелких ошибок на пути к грандиозному провалу.
Любая более-менее сложная задача имеет несколько простых, изящных, лёгких для понимания неправильных решений

MIKS
phpBB 1.2.1
Сообщения: 25
Стаж: 14 лет 7 месяцев

Сообщение MIKS »

## Mod Title: Banner Exchange
## Mod Version: 1.2.2
## Author: Woody (woody@scoobler.com)
Изображение

Xpert
phpBB Guru
phpBB Guru
Сообщения: 5484
Стаж: 16 лет 3 месяца
Поблагодарили: 2 раза

Сообщение Xpert »

Ссылку на мод?
Эксперт - это человек, который избегает мелких ошибок на пути к грандиозному провалу.
Любая более-менее сложная задача имеет несколько простых, изящных, лёгких для понимания неправильных решений

MIKS
phpBB 1.2.1
Сообщения: 25
Стаж: 14 лет 7 месяцев

Сообщение MIKS »

вот баннер

//
// BEGIN BANNER EXCHANGE
//
################################################################################
# Choose a random banner from the database
$sql = "SELECT * FROM phpbb2_banners ORDER BY RAND();";

(из за этого ошибка..)

# Run the above Query
$result = mysql_query($sql);
# End of querying
################################################################################
# Give the variables the data if the SQL query worked
if ($result){
$row = mysql_fetch_array($result);
$imglink = $row["banner_link"];
$imgwww = $row["banner_www"];
$imagedesc = $row["banner_description"];}
# If it failed give it some default values so it doesnt display a broken picture
else{
$imglink = ("http://www.phpbb.com/images/mainlogo.gif");
$imgwww = ("http://www.phpbb.com");
$imagedesc = ("phpBB Official Web Site");}
# End of variable setting
################################################################################
# Put all the data into one variable to be used by the board (make life easy ;-)
$banner = "<a title='".$imagedesc."' href='".$imgwww."' target='_blank'><img src='".$imglink."' border='0'></a>";
# End of variable setting!
################################################################################
//
// END BANNER EXCHANGE
//


--------------------------------------------------------------------------------
ссылка


// [begin] CPG User Gallery Link at phpBB profile mod

/* Configuration section */
$cpg_db_host = 'localhost'; // Gallery database host
$cpg_db_name = '---'; // Gallery database name
$cpg_db_user = '---'; // Gallery database user
$cpg_db_pass = '---'; // Gallery database password
$cpg_table_prefix = 'cpg_'; // Gallery table prefix
$cpg_path = '/photos/'; // Gallety path, absolute or relative to phpBB root dir
/* End of configuration section */

// 10000 was taken from CPG (that's FIRST_USER_CAT constant at include/init.inc.php)
$cpg_cat_id = ( intval($profiledata['user_id']) + 10000 );

//
// Database connection
//
$cpg_link = @mysql_connect($cpg_db_host, $cpg_db_user, $cpg_db_pass) or message_die(GENERAL_ERROR, 'Could not connect to Coppermine Photo Gallery database', '', __LINE__, __FILE__);
@mysql_select_db($cpg_db_name) or message_die(GENERAL_ERROR, 'Could not select Coppermine Photo Gallery database', '', __LINE__, __FILE__);

$sql = "SELECT * FROM " . $cpg_table_prefix . "albums WHERE category = $cpg_cat_id";
$res = @mysql_query($sql) or message_die(GENERAL_ERROR, 'Could not get albums info from Coppermine Photo Gallery database', '', __LINE__, __FILE__, $sql);

//
// Is there at least one album for the user?
//

if ( @mysql_num_rows($res) == 0 )
{
$cpg_ug = $lang['CPG_no_ug'];
}
else
{
$cpg_ug = '<a href="' . $cpg_path . 'index.php?cat=' . $cpg_cat_id . '">' . $lang['CPG_goto_ug'] . '</a>';
}

$template->assign_vars(array(
'L_CPG_UG' => $lang['CPG_ug'],
'CPG_UG' => $cpg_ug)
);

//
// Let's finish our dirty work
//
@mysql_free_result($res);
@mysql_close($cpg_link);

// [end] CPG User Gallery Link at phpBB profile mod
Изображение

MIKS
phpBB 1.2.1
Сообщения: 25
Стаж: 14 лет 7 месяцев

Сообщение MIKS »

Всем спасибо.. Разобрался :D
Изображение

ilya300
phpBB 1.4.1
Сообщения: 49
Стаж: 13 лет 7 месяцев

Сообщение ilya300 »

как подключить мод к форуму если галерея находиться по адресу photo.domen.ru а форум по адресу forum.domen.ru и при том что это разные серверы??? возможно ли как нибудь подключить мод? а еще в форуме и галереи уже есть пользователи... можно ли как нибудь обойтись без удаления юзеров?

Вернуться в «Анонсы и поддержка модов для phpBB 2.0.x»